Adjusting the power Output to Optimum on a Valley Journey Trailer Brake Controller  

Question:

Is there a chart so that I can just set my valley brake control for the weight I need it for. IM pulling a 5th wheel that weights around 15,000lbs with my TV 2002 ford f 250 7.3 super crew cab.

Expert Reply:

There are a lot of factors to consider when setting the power output level of any brake controller so a all inclusive chart is not available. However, there is a typical method to get the brake controller set to the proper level. What you will do is go to a long flat stretch of paved road like an empty parking.

Start by setting the brake controller to the medium setting. Staring towing at about 20 miles per hour and apply the manual override on full. If the trailer brakes lock up, adjust the power down. if they do not lock up adjust the power higher.

Make another run until you get the brakes to the point just below lock up. This will be the optimal setting. If you always tow the same trailer and the weight is generally the same all the time then you should not have to make any changes for awhile.
